Older, vaccinated Americans drive new travel bookings
CBSN
Older Americans who are fully vaccinated are starting to travel again after postponing international trips for more than a year.
Senior citizens who now feel safe boarding flights are even driving a surge in new travel bookings, according to travel agencies. Travel advisor Hillel Spinner said that between February and March, he's seen a 110% increase in bookings from older clients.
